for everyone saying that this wasnt 1000 yards, if you listen and watch, it takes about 2 seconds for the bullet to reach the target. now if we consider that a .338 travels on average 2000fps or so over the course of the trajectory (2700fps at muzzle minus wind resistance), thats 2000x2=4000, and as most people can figure out 4000 feet is around 1333 yards, thus the shot could have easily been 1000 yards.
